get a test done asap and i would pop along to docs and get them to arrange an early scan - if they cant see anything they will start tracking your hcg levels. I am just recovering from an ectopic pregnancy - had surgery 10 days ago - my tube nearly ruptured and I have a 10cm cut - sore! Thinking back I had prune juice type blood for 2 days and just thought my period was starting, it wasnt til i got the pain in my side 2 days later and then sore breasts that I thought I might be pregnant - and bingo when i did the test - 2 lines - albeit the line was faint. A thorough internal ultrasound showed nothing other than a collapsed corpus luteum but my hcg came back 1265 (normal for 6 week preg), 2 days later in was at 1100 and I was rushed into surgery.

Don't hang about with this - get checked asap. good luck xx
